Let Us Do it
Read the activity and answer the following questions.
Pihu is learning how to make recycled paper at home. She collects old newspapers, some fenugreek seeds (methi), and water. She tears the newspapers into small pieces and soaks them in water along with a few fenugreek seeds overnight. The seeds help bind the paper pulp together.

The next day, she uses a grinder with the help of her mother to mash the soaked paper and seeds into a soft, wet mixture. She spreads the paste on a flat surface and rolls it out into thin sheets. After letting it dry, her recycled paper is ready!
